About

Daiki Sakai is a scholar working on Ophthalmology, Molecular Biology and Radiology, Nuclear Medicine and Imaging. According to data from OpenAlex, Daiki Sakai has authored 40 papers receiving a total of 260 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Ophthalmology, 12 papers in Molecular Biology and 8 papers in Radiology, Nuclear Medicine and Imaging. Recurrent topics in Daiki Sakai's work include Retinal Diseases and Treatments (10 papers), Retinal Development and Disorders (9 papers) and Glaucoma and retinal disorders (6 papers). Daiki Sakai is often cited by papers focused on Retinal Diseases and Treatments (10 papers), Retinal Development and Disorders (9 papers) and Glaucoma and retinal disorders (6 papers). Daiki Sakai collaborates with scholars based in Japan, Germany and United Kingdom. Daiki Sakai's co-authors include Hiroshi Tomita, Makoto Nakamura, Akiko Maeda, Yasuo Kurimoto, Catherine F. Carter, Steven V. Ley, Heiko Lange, Ian R. Baxendale, Yasuhiko Hirami and Masayo Takahashi and has published in prestigious journals such as SHILAP Revista de lepidopterología, Advanced Drug Delivery Reviews and Journal of The Electrochemical Society.
